OG fan moving on. Sadly.
I’ve enjoyed Selected Shorts since the Isaiah Sheffer days when you had to tune into NPR on the radio one day a week. But i am finally giving up on it. The story selections are always so joyless the last few years. Even when they are intended to be funny, its always just grim humor, or worse, bitter humor. Just drab and joyless tales week after week. Don’t get me wrong. I am not looking for only humor. I like a good sad tale, or social commentary, but those don’t have to be dreary. A moving story now and then would be great too. I will miss the professionally read stories, so much talent. However, all the talent in the world can’t save story after story of the divorcee coming to terms with - fill in the blank: spousal betrayal, kids leaving home, friendship failures, aging parents. We need a better mix: Down to the Sea in Ships, mixed with Cheever, then Frankencat, then Wharton, then, fine, some dreary modern angst. But, please, a larger emotional range than story after story of ho-hum nobody’s muddling through a joyless experience/life/day/interaction. So sick of it. Every week i try to listen and every week its a different version of the same thing. Stories can be meaningful and witty without being comedy. And there is a filling of the heart in a moving, heroic, or poignant tale that is like joy. So, I am not trying to say that the show has to be more funny. By the way, SS, throwing in the occasional Etgar Keret doesn't prove I am wrong. It just proves I am right. Yes he is a fenius surrealist and often funny, but his stories are mostly grim looks at a harsh realities. So just another example of the narrow emotional range that i am entirely over. I cannot be the only one here who would like a fresh take on story selections. Maybe I will check back in the future.Read full review »
